Azerbaijan is considering the possibility of organizing year-round flights to the Jordanian capital, Amman, said Sahil Babayev, Azerbaijan’s Minister of Finance, during his address at the 4th meeting of the Azerbaijan-Jordan Intergovernmental Commission in Baku, The Caspian Post reports citing local media.
“During the current year, Azerbaijan's national air carrier, AZAL, successfully operated direct flights from Baku to Amman for the summer season. The carrier is currently planning and assessing the possibility of organizing similar flights next summer. We will explore ways to make this more commercially attractive, and we will operate not only charter flights, but also regular flights all year round,” the minister added.
